Man in his 50s crushed at metal facility suffers cardiac arrestGeorgetown SC

audio iconMedical Emergency
Near W Front St, Georgetown, SC 29440

A man in his 50s was crushed at R&R Metal and suffered cardiac arrest. Emergency medical and fire units are responding to the scene near White Street in Georgetown.
